Banksia biterax

     Synonym: Dryandra baxteri

Family: PROTEACEAE

Genus: Banksia

Species: biterax

Origin: Busselton and Surrounds

Soil Preferences: Lateritic Gravel, Sand

Tolerances: Drought Tolerant

Plant Uses: Bird Attracting - Honeyeaters, Bird Attracting - Insect Eaters, Interesting Buds or Fruit, Interesting and Attractive Foliage

Growth Forms: Medium Shrubs

Size Range: 2-5m

Lifespan: Perennial

Flowering Times: Spring, Winter

Flowering Months: 07 Jul, 08 Aug, 09 Sep, 10 Oct

Flowering Colours: Brown, Yellow
